Millbrook might be small, but it offers essential amenities for its travelers. However, keep in mind that there is no ticket office or ticket machines on-site, so purchasing tickets online prior is recommended. The presence of an induction loop makes communication accessible for those with hearing impairments. Additionally, there are help points available, although no staff assistance is offered at this station.
Accessibility is a significant focus here, with step-free access available, albeit with possible long or steep ramps between platforms. Note that there is no waiting room, and while seating is available, other amenities such as toilets, refreshment facilities, and a car park are absent. Cyclists will find some sheltered spaces to secure their bikes, even though the number of spots is limited to zero, underscoring the importance of arriving early if you intend to cycle to the station.

Bursledon Station may be compact, but it hosts essential facilities for your travel needs. Although there is no staffed ticket office, ticket machines are available to collect pre-purchased tickets or buy new ones. These machines are user-friendly and cater to travelers with accessibility needs, offering discounts for those with a Disabled Persons Railcard. The station does not have a waiting room or refreshment facilities, and you won't find toilets or baby changing areas here.
For those needing assistance, Bursledon has help points and departure screens with announcements. However, there is no staff assistance available on-site, so it's advisable to plan ahead if you require help. Finally, bicycle storage facilities with six available spaces cater to cyclists, though there are no options for cycle hire.
Bursledon Station provides links to various modes of transportation. There is a rail replacement bus service available when needed, with stops conveniently located on A27/Bridge Road.
